LISBURN CRICKET CLUB FANTASY CRICKET 2006- RULES


1. The competition will be run in accordance with the following rules. The management committee of Lisburn Cricket Club will adjudicate on any queries arising from the interpretation of these rules.


2. The competition will run from Saturday 6th May 2006 until Sunday 3rd September 2006


3. During this period, all completed matches involving the 1st XI, 2nd XI, 3rd XI and 4th XI will count for point scoring purposes. The Twenty 20 Cup competition will not count in this competition. In the event of abandonment of any match, no points will count for that match. Re-arranged games are included in the points system. In addition, any points scored in the following cup matches will count double, although the bonus points will remain the same as below (Senior Cup, Club Turf, Junior Cup, Minor Cup and Minor Qualifying Cup – points scored in Irish Cup matches will not be doubled).


4. Competitors will select 11 players. Player lists are attached at Annex A. A player may score points for any team that he is eligible to play for.


5. No competitor may select players worth more than a total of 80 points based on the gradings in the player lists. Selections must include 4 batsmen, 4 bowlers, 2 all rounders and a wicket-keeper.


6. The winner of the competition will be the person with the greatest number of points at the end of the season. Prizes will be awarded for first, second and third places. In the event of a tie for any placing, prizes will be shared.


7. Points are based on the following


Runs scored 1 point

Wickets taken 15 points

Catches taken 10 points

Stumping 10 points


In addition, the following bonus points will operate PER INNINGS


Half Century Scored Additional 25 points

Century Scored Additional 50 points

4 wicket haul Additional 25 points

4 Catches/stumpings Additional 30 points


There will again be deductions of points for the following:


Conceding over 50 runs -20 points


8. Prizes will operate as follows.


First place: £75 plus BAS vampire cricket bat

Second Place: £50 plus BAS vampire cricket bat

Third Place: Free entry in 2007, BAS vampire cricket bat


9. A leaderboard will be displayed in the clubhouse and on the website at regular intervals.
